Account Executive

Today, Minitab helps organizations transform operational data into meaningful business outcomes. Our solutions help organizations across industries collect, analyze, and act on data to improve performance and drive better decisions.

From the factory floor and quality lab to enterprise operations, Minitab enables customers to build a trusted data foundation that supports continuous improvement, operational excellence, and digital transformation initiatives.

As a Minitab sales professional, you'll partner with organizations across a variety of industries as they transform data into better business decisions. Some customers are modernizing how they collect, manage, and analyze operational and business data, while others are leveraging advanced analytics, Statistical Process Control (SPC), process monitoring, and optimization solutions to improve quality, efficiency, and performance. Whether supporting manufacturing, operations, quality, engineering, or business leadership teams, you'll help customers solve complex challenges, drive measurable outcomes, and advance their digital transformation initiatives.

Our portfolio allows you to meet customers where they are today and expand alongside their evolving needs, creating long-term customer value and repeatable sales success.

You'll be backed by a globally respected brand with more than 50 years of experience helping organizations improve quality, reduce waste, increase efficiency, and make data-driven decisions. Today, companies around the world continue to choose Minitab because we make advanced analytics practical, scalable, and relevant to solving real operational challenges.

We're looking for a high-performing Account Executive to join our Mid-Market Sales team. This is an opportunity for a consultative sales professional with experience selling SaaS, enterprise software, manufacturing software, industrial software, analytics, or business applications into mid-market organizations.


What You'll Do

You'll own a defined territory and manage the complete sales cycle from prospecting through close while growing existing customer relationships.

Responsibilities
  • Prospect, qualify, and close net-new business opportunities
  • Grow existing accounts through upsell, cross-sell, renewals, and services
  • Build executive relationships across Operations, Manufacturing, Engineering, Quality, IT, and Supply Chain organizations
  • Conduct consultative discovery to uncover operational challenges and business objectives
  • Present compelling business cases focused on ROI and measurable business outcomes
  • Collaborate with Sales Engineering, Customer Success, Marketing, and Product teams
  • Maintain accurate pipeline, forecasting, and CRM data
  • Develop territory and account plans that drive Annual Recurring Revenue (ARR) growth
  • Represent Minitab at customer meetings, industry events, webinars, and conferences
We're Looking ForRequired Experience
  • 3–5+ years of successful B2B software sales, SaaS sales, or enterprise application software sales
  • Proven history of achieving or exceeding quota
  • Experience managing opportunities of $25K+ ACV
  • Strong prospecting, discovery, qualification, negotiation, and closing skills
  • Experience selling subscription-based software and recurring revenue solutions
  • Experience managing complex, multi-stakeholder sales cycles
  • CRM proficiency (Salesforce or similar)
  • Strong presentation and executive communication skills
  • Ability to travel 20–35%

Our Benefits:

HEALTH INSURANCE:  Medical, Dental, and Vision Insurance is provided at no cost for full-time employees upon date of hire. Low co-pay pharmacy benefit and affordable family coverage plan is available. Short and Long Term Disability is fully paid by Minitab. Employee Assistance Program (EAP) - Provides guidance for personal issue and information on other Work Life Matters.

LIFE INSURANCE:  Group Term Life Insurance is provided at no cost for full-time employees at three times employee base salary. Minitab provides eligible employees the opportunity to purchase Voluntary Life Insurance for themselves and eligible dependents at affordable rates.

RETIREMENT PLANNING:  A 401k Retirement Plan with T. Rowe Price is provided with eligible employee contribution immediately. Minitab will match dollar for dollar up to the first 6% of employee’s contribution. Employees are fully vested in the Minitab, LLC 401(k) Retirement Plan upon date of hire.

PAID TIME OFF:  Paid holidays, as well as 4 weeks of annual paid time off are provided. The annual paid time off increases one week every five years.

HIGHER AND PROFESSIONAL DEVELOPMENT:  The pursuit of ongoing development is important and valued at Minitab. In support of this value, Minitab offers tuition and related expenses assistance for both higher education and other professional development.

FLEXIBLE SPENDING ACCOUNT:  Medical and Dependent Care Reimbursement Accounts - Pre-tax Deductions. Parking and Transit - Pre-Tax Deductions.

HYBRID WORK SCHEDULE:  We offer a hybrid work model for eligible positions.

PREMIUM BENEFITS:  At our State College, PA Headquarters, there is an onsite gym, indoor swimming pool, yoga studio, movie theater, outdoor sand volleyball court, game room, arcade room and even a golf simulator. Personal training and nutrition counseling is available upon request.

Base salary: $85k

Commission: This role is eligible for a 50/50 commission plan based on meeting performance targets with uncapped earning potential.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
